Abstract

An application platform is disclosed. Also disclosed in a method for operating a data processing arrangement on which the application platform is implemented as well as a plurality of applications which are executable on the application platform by accessing at least one programming interface of the application platform. At the same time, a plurality of operating system processes running in parallel on the application platform are generated as a result of the execution of at least two applications. In at least one embodiment for this purpose, the application platform includes a process connection module. The process connection module generates an inter-process user interface by which the parallel-running operating system processes collectively interact with a user of the data processing arrangement.
